Built by Darron Thornbury in my hometown of Melbourne, Australia, the Big Fuzz is Daz's homage to all things great and muff. He's taken the best from the long line of dirtiness, thrown in a mids control to allow better cut, and given the user some gut-side control over different strains and even a different fuzz. Its a no-brainer to dial in and it looks great and sounds the biz. There are 20 of this batch to be had and at the time of writing about 10 had already gone - this is No. 12.
